Description

This variant is not observed in the gnomAD v2.1.1 dataset (PM2). In silico tool predictions suggest damaging effect of the variant on gene or gene product (REVEL: 0.685, PP3). Therefore, this variant is classified as uncertain significance according to the recommendation of ACMG/AMP guideline.
